Intel agrees to sell the US a 10% stake, Trump says, hyping “great deal”

In a significant move, Intel has reached an agreement to sell a 10% stake in the company to the United States, a deal valued at $10 billion, as announced by former President Donald Trump during a press conference on Friday. This arrangement was reportedly finalized after discussions between Trump and Intel's CEO, Lip-Bu Tan. Trump, who had previously voiced concerns about Tan's connections to the Chinese Communist Party and even called for his resignation, revealed that the CEO appeared eager to secure his position during their meeting. "Tan walked in wanting to keep his job and he ended up giving us $10 billion for the United States," Trump stated. He emphasized that he suggested the partnership with the U.S. would be beneficial, to which Tan agreed, leading to the completion of the deal. The administration's initiative to acquire stakes in semiconductor companies like Intel appears to be influenced by Commerce Secretary Howard Lutnick. Sources suggest that this strategy is tied to the CHIPS Act funding, which has already been approved. Senator Bernie Sanders (I-Vt.) has also shown support for this plan, asserting that when microchip companies profit from federal grants, American taxpayers deserve a fair return. However, it seems that the Trump administration does not intend to pursue equity in every company benefiting from the CHIPS funding. Discussions indicate a focus on chipmakers that have not committed to enhancing their investments in the U.S. A government official, who spoke on the condition of anonymity, mentioned that the administration is not interested in acquiring stakes in companies like TSMC, which are actively increasing their investments in the U.S.
